Clearing auto complete URL's of IE browser

Many time one have came across situation where inspite of clearing IE browser's History,when one type part of URL like http ,all your Typed URL comes up.I would like to share a couple of ways to completely get ride of these unwanted auto URL's

Method 1:
In IE go to Tools -> Internet Options -> Content -> Auto Complete, There make sure "Web Addresses" checkbox is checked,and now click on "Clear Form" button and Ok button twice.

Method 2:
another way is sort of hack way and unless you are not comfortable with Registry editing dont try this

click on Start button-->Run and type regedit and press enter,A Registry Editor will come up, there navigate till
HKEY_CURRENT_USER ->Software->Microsoft->Internet Explorer-> Typed URLS and delete all the entries from Right Side Panel and close the Registry Editor.
